Vegetation Management

An essential part of delivering safe and reliable electric service to our members is maintaining transmission rights-of-way, which includes the property below and adjacent to East Texas Electric Cooperative's high-voltage transmission lines. Regular vegetation management helps reduce high maintenance and repair costs and prevents electrical clearance violations by providing access to the lines for routine inspections and upkeep. Tree trimming and mowing to control growth are vital for ensuring long-term grid reliability.
